Effects of mindfulness-based stress reduction combined with narrative nursing on treatment adherence and negative emotions with schizophrenia
World Journal of Psychiatry June 30, 2026 Jing Tong, Jun Cheng, Shu-Min Gao et al.
A retrospective study of 120 schizophrenia patients found that combining mindfulness-based stress reduction (MBSR) with narrative nursing improved treatment adherence, reduced anxiety and depression, and enhanced quality of life more than usual care alone. After 8 weeks, the combined-intervention group scored higher on medication adherence and lower on anxiety, depression, and psychiatric symptom scales, with all differences statistically significant. The authors conclude that integrating MBSR and narrative nursing has strong clinical value for schizophrenia patients.
